Добрый день, вот такой возник вопрос, обновил прошивку вб до крайней версии, обновлял через вем морду. обновление прошло, установил нужные пакеты, node-red и zigbee2mqtt в веб интерфейс заходит, а в веб интерфейс самого вб не хочет входить ни в какую , ssh тоже работает, подскажите куда смотреть может какие тесты провести?
Добрый день.
Пришлите диагностический архив. Он может помочь понять причину.
Добрый день.
Подскажите, ваша проблема актуальна?
Аналогичная проблема возникла. пишет не удалось получить доступ к сайту. пробовал через несколько устройств но безуспешно. Node red работает нормально. у меня проблема пока что актуальна
Oct 01 14:22:01 wirenboard-ACATBBJK nginx[2782]: nginx: [emerg] unknown directive "upload_pass" in /etc/nginx/sites-enabled/default:48
Oct 01 14:22:01 wirenboard-ACATBBJK nginx[2782]: nginx: configuration file /etc/nginx/nginx.conf test failed
При этом:
ii nginx-common 1.18.0-6.1+deb11u3 all small, powerful, scalable web/proxy server - common files
ii nginx-extras 1.18.0-6.1+deb11u3 armhf nginx web/proxy server (extended version)
А покажите пожалуйста конфиг /etc/nginx/sites-enabled/default
default (2,1 КБ)
Замените содержимое на
# You may add here your
# server {
# ...
# }
# statements for each of your virtual hosts to this file
##
# You should look at the following URL's in order to grasp a solid understanding
# of Nginx configuration files in order to fully unleash the power of Nginx.
# http://wiki.nginx.org/Pitfalls
# http://wiki.nginx.org/QuickStart
# http://wiki.nginx.org/Configuration
#
# Generally, you will want to move this file somewhere, and start with a clean
# file but keep this around for reference. Or just disable in sites-enabled.
#
# Please see /usr/share/doc/nginx-doc/examples/ for more detailed examples.
##
upload_progress fwupdate 1M;
server {
#listen 80; ## listen for ipv4; this line is default and implied
#listen [::]:80 default_server ipv6only=on; ## listen for ipv6
root /var/www;
# Make site accessible from http://localhost/
server_name localhost;
location / {
index index.html;
try_files $uri $uri/ /index.html;
add_header Cache-Control "no-store, no-cache, must-revalidate";
}
location ~* \.(js|jpg|jpeg|gif|png|svg|css)$ {
add_header Cache-Control "max-age=31536000";
}
location /fwupdate/download/rootfs {
limit_except GET {
deny all;
}
fastcgi_param SCRIPT_FILENAME /usr/lib/cgi-bin/download_rootfs.sh;
fastcgi_param SCRIPT_NAME download_rootfs.sh;
fastcgi_param QUERY_STRING $query_string;
fastcgi_param REQUEST_METHOD $request_method;
fastcgi_param CONTENT_TYPE $content_type;
fastcgi_param CONTENT_LENGTH $content_length;
fastcgi_param REQUEST_URI $request_uri;
fastcgi_pass unix:/var/run/fcgiwrap.socket;
fastcgi_request_buffering off; # to allow stream-downloading via backend
}
location /fwupdate/upload {
limit_except POST {
deny all;
}
client_body_buffer_size 128K;
client_max_body_size 1000M;
gzip off;
fastcgi_param UPLOADS_DIR /var/www/uploads;
fastcgi_param SCRIPT_FILENAME /usr/lib/cgi-bin/fwupdate_upload.py;
fastcgi_param SCRIPT_NAME fwupdate_upload.py;
fastcgi_param QUERY_STRING $query_string;
fastcgi_param REQUEST_METHOD $request_method;
fastcgi_param CONTENT_TYPE $content_type;
fastcgi_param CONTENT_LENGTH $content_length;
fastcgi_param REQUEST_URI $request_uri;
fastcgi_pass unix:/var/run/fcgiwrap.socket;
fastcgi_request_buffering off; # to allow stream-downloading via backend
track_uploads fwupdate 5s;
}
location /fwupdate/progress {
report_uploads fwupdate;
}
location /mqtt {
proxy_pass http://localhost:18883;
proxy_http_version 1.1;
proxy_set_header Upgrade $http_upgrade;
proxy_set_header Connection upgrade;
}
}
Предполагаю что ранее был отредактирован а при обновлении вы выбрали “оставить без изменения”.
после обновления кстати говоря работал. я еще устройства rs485 добавлял. а потом почему то перестал заходить. и я забил. а сейчас необходимость возникла решил решить.
благодарю все заработало!!!
Эта тема была автоматически закрыта через 7 дней после последнего ответа. В ней больше нельзя отвечать.